- Notes:
- "The volume known as 'Yates select cases' contains only two cases, one of which, that of J.V.N. Yates, is reprinted in 4 John. 317; the other, the case of the Journeymen cordwainers, is reprinted in 2 Wheel. 262, under the title of The People v. Melvin et al. It would seem to belong under the head of trials rather than of reports."--Soule, Lawyers' ref. manual.
